How to Choose a Workers Comp Lawyer
Relevant experience to verify
Ask about work involving employee-benefit procedure, medical proof, wage records, work restrictions, and possible third-party claims. Request an explanation of the lawyer's role and approach without relying on a settlement total or unsupported success claim.
Case-specific question
Ask whether the lawyer handles both benefit disputes and any claim against a separate responsible company.
Also ask which deadline, notice rule, conflict, expert, or resource issue could prevent the firm from taking the matter.
Working relationship
- Who makes strategic decisions and appears in court?
- Who returns calls and how often are updates provided?
- Which tasks are handled by lawyers, paralegals, contractors, or outside experts?
- What happens if the client or firm ends the representation?
Compare the written fee terms
| Term | Question |
|---|---|
| Contingency percentage | Does the percentage change after filing, litigation, appeal, or another milestone? |
| Case costs | Who advances costs, which expenses need approval, and who owes them if there is no recovery? |
| Liens and repayments | Who identifies, negotiates, and pays medical or benefit reimbursement claims? |
| Distribution | What written statement will show gross recovery, fees, costs, repayments, and net amount? |
